This has been a fantastic weekend!!!. Back in April KOZZ had a contest. The trick was to name 6 Songs and artist that one of the DJ’s played, If you did so correctly you won $105.70 and were entered into a drawing for a show package at the Hard Rock Hotel for a Guns and Roses Show. Well I got lucky and my name was drawn.

For those of you music fans if you have never been to the Hard Rock Hotel (HRH) you need to put this on your bucket list. If you’re a baseball fan you go to Williamsport and visit the Hall of Fame, football you end up in Canton, if you’re a music fan you do the HRH. UNBELIEVABLE!!!!!!

As one that has worked with Bill Graham Presents both in the Bat Area and locally I have had the opportunity to be on stage with many entertainers in the music field and see a ton of memorabilia in the Graham offices…nothing was like what the HRH displays.
